The veterinary education market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$2.89 billion in 2024 to $3.1 billion in 2025 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.1%. The growth in the historic period can be attributed to increasing pet ownership and companion animal care demands, growing awareness of animal health and welfare, expansion of veterinary practices and clinics, rising investment in veterinary research and education, and enhanced funding and grants for veterinary programs.

The veterinary education market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$4.01 billion in 2029 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 6.7%. The growth in the forecast period can be attributed to increasing pet ownership and companion animal care demands, growing awareness of animal health and welfare, expansion of veterinary practices and clinics, rising investment in veterinary research and education, and enhanced funding and grants for veterinary programs. Major trends in the forecast period include increasing demand for specialized veterinary services, growth in animal health expenditures, expansion of online and distance learning platforms, rising focus on veterinary public health and zoonotic diseases, and rising integration of AI and data analytics in veterinary education.

The growing demand for animal grooming services is anticipated to drive the expansion of the veterinary education market. Animal grooming includes various treatments and care routines such as bathing, brushing, trimming, and nail clipping, all aimed at maintaining pets' health, hygiene, and appearance. This increase in demand is fueled by higher pet ownership rates, a rising focus on pet health and wellness, and a greater awareness of the aesthetic and hygiene needs of pets. Veterinary education supports this trend by equipping professionals with advanced knowledge and skills to better understand pet health, recognize grooming-related health issues, and ensure overall animal well-being. For example, the American Pet Products Association reported that spending on pet grooming, dog walking, and boarding rose to $12.3 billion in 2023, up from $11.4 billion in 2022. This surge in demand for grooming services is contributing to the growth of the veterinary education market.

Leading companies in the veterinary education market are focusing on creating new academies, such as the Veterinary Educators Academy, to expand training capabilities and improve the skills of veterinary professionals. The Veterinary Educators Academy is a professional development initiative aimed at enhancing the teaching abilities of veterinary faculty by promoting innovative education strategies and effective teaching methods to improve learning outcomes in veterinary education. For example, in June 2022, Cornell University, a U.S.-based research institution, launched the Cornell Veterinary Educators Academy (CVEA). The academy focuses on advancing veterinary education by offering a Fellows program, which helps build a professional network of faculty members with shared interests and goals in veterinary education.

In October 2023, EQT AB, a private equity firm based in Sweden, acquired VetPartners for $1.4 billion. This acquisition allows EQT to expand its global presence in veterinary care by integrating VetPartners, a leading provider in the Asia-Pacific region, into its portfolio. EQT plans to use this investment to boost VetPartners' diagnostic capabilities, technology, and overall growth, aiming to deliver high-quality healthcare for pets. VetPartners, based in the UK, specializes in animal care training and education services.

Veterinary education encompasses the formal training and instruction given to individuals aiming for careers in veterinary medicine, concentrating on animal health, treatment, and care. This education combines theoretical knowledge with practical skills required for diagnosing, treating, and preventing diseases across various animal species.

Veterinary education covers several key specialties, including veterinary surgery, veterinary medicine, veterinary nursing, and animal grooming. Veterinary surgery focuses on performing surgical procedures to address injuries, diseases, or conditions in animals, ranging from routine spaying and neutering to advanced orthopedic surgeries. The educational offerings include graduate programs, post-graduate courses, and standalone courses. These courses are delivered through various modes, such as in-person classes and e-learning, and are provided by both public and private institutions to cater to new students and practicing veterinarians.
